QT Melbourne Opens Its Rooftop Bar

QT Melbourne has opened its rooftop bar, The Rooftop at QT, where business travellers can enjoy cocktails with views of the city on the 11th floor of Melbourne’s newest design hotel.

Hosting up to 185 patrons, The Rooftop at QT is set to be the destination for decadent soirée’s this summer. The sophisticated space designed by QT public areas designer & stylist Nic Graham features a selection of contemporary outdoor furniture by Australian designer and producer Tait, amidst a colour palette of olive green, red and matte black. With a curated playlist of new disco and house music by creative music director Andrew Lewis, the rooftop caters to Melbourne’s late-night party scene.

Melbourne’s finest bartenders will serve up a hand-crafted cocktail list showcasing a twist on classic favourites, including the QT Rooftop G&T with West Winds Sabre Gin, elderflower quinine syrup, fresh lime, sugar, cucumber sparkling water, rosemary, and cucumber; and the Yarra Valley Sour with Four Pillars Gin, fresh lemon, orange blossom, orgeat, egg white, pinot noir, and edible flowers. The menu will also boast a list of local spirits, house made tonics and share cocktails.

To accompany the cocktail selection, The Rooftop at QT will also serve bar bites, including minced Thai beef on toast with green chilli, sweet basil, and sambal; and Scotch quail eggs wrapped in wagyu beef, mortadella, sesame, and sticky black sauce. www.qtmelbourne.com
